🥘 Ingredients

10 items
  • 1 medium head Cauliflower
  • 2 tablespoons Olive oil
  • 0.5 teaspoon Salt
  • 0.5 teaspoon Black pepper
  • 0.5 teaspoon Garlic powder
  • 0.5 cup Heavy cream
  • 4 ounces Cream cheese
  • 1.5 cups Cheddar cheese, shredded
  • 2 tablespoons Green onions, sliced
  • 4 slices Bacon, cooked and crumbled

📝 Instructions

14 steps
1

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).

2

Remove the leaves and stem from the cauliflower, then cut it into bite-sized florets.

3

In a large bowl, toss the florets with olive oil, salt, black pepper, and garlic powder until evenly coated.

4

Spread the cauliflower florets in a single layer on a baking sheet lined with parchment paper.

5

Roast in the preheated oven for about 20 minutes, or until tender and slightly golden.

6

While the cauliflower is roasting, heat the heavy cream in a saucepan over medium-low heat.

7

Add the cream cheese to the saucepan and stir until the mixture is smooth and well combined.

8

Remove the saucepan from heat and gradually stir in 1 cup of shredded cheddar cheese until melted and smooth.

9

Once the cauliflower is roasted, transfer it to a baking dish.

10

Pour the cheese sauce over the cauliflower, ensuring full coverage of all florets.

11

Sprinkle the remaining 0.5 cup of cheddar cheese over the top.

12

Return the baking dish to the oven and bake for an additional 15-20 minutes, or until the cheese is bubbly and golden brown.

13

Remove from the oven and top with sliced green onions and crumbled bacon.

14

Serve hot as a side dish or main keto entree.
